FINALLY OFFICIALLY RELEASED! AESPA ARMAGEDDON IS OUT

AESPA Armageddon Girl group AESPA finally officially released their first full-length album titled Armageddon on Monday (5/27) at 18:00 KST or 16:0 WIB on all music platforms. At the same time, the music video of Armageddon has also come out through SMTOWN YouTube. Armageddon's music video shows a stunning performance with a unique classic concept combined with a futuristic feel. In the 3.32-minute music video, Karina, Giselle, Winter, and Ningning again present stunning vocals in the hip-hop genre song with a strong bass sound. The song also has a retro touch but still sounds trendy. Quoted from Korea JoongAng Daily, Monday (5/27), Winter and Giselle explained that Armageddon is a suitable blend of AESPA's unique vocals and music like the hard-hitting sound in 'Savage'. TO THE TOP! AESPA'S COMEBACK: SUPERNOVA BREAKS RECORDS!

"Supernova" Aespa Less than a week since its comeback, Aespa's latest song 'Supernova' has topped local and global charts. "Supernova" broke Spotify records, the world's largest music streaming platform. Not only that, but the song also topped charts in Korea and China such as Bugs, Melon, and Tencent Music K-pop Chart. Released on May 13, "Supernova", Aespa's latest track from her debut album, Armageddon, has achieved a remarkable milestone. Quoted from itimes. in, on its first day of release, "Supernova" reached 1.94 billion streams on Spotify and 2.79 billion streams on its second day. The song went on to break Spotify records by reaching 10 million streams on May 17.  "Supernova" also dominated local and international charts. AESPA: OPENING THE GATE OF SM ENTERTAIMENT'S SCI-FI DIMENSION

A espa 에스파 The 2nd Mini Album 〖Girls〗 Aespa, a Korean K-pop group, has captured the world's attention since its debut due to its interesting and futuristic concept. Since its debut in 2020 with the song "Black Mamba", the 4-member group has shown the theme of extradimensional rescue. The group under SM Entertainment presents a sci-fi story concept that continues to evolve with each album. Not only that, it turns out that this concept is not just a concept but a link to the SM alternative universe. What's the story? Let's discuss it! Examining Sci-fi from the Song  Black Mamba (2020): The first song as well as Aespa's debut song introduces fans to AEs, avatars, or virtual versions of each member from a virtual world called KWANGYA. From this song, Aespa also shows how they fight BLACK MAMBA, an evil entity that wants to ruin the relationship between AE and its members.
